Commodity Lumber Trader, Peachtree City, Georgia

As a Commodity Lumber Trader at Interfor, managing sales for adefined set of customer accounts associated with our Southern YellowPine suite of products. You will be working in a team environment to sellcommodity lumber to key accounts, managing relationships, and drive strategiccompany objectives. Day to day activities involve sales negotiations, contractmanagement, and team communication to maximize mill margins.

What You'll Do
  • Negotiate pricing, execute transactions, and manage the follow through and delivery of lumber to customers.
  • Develop and grow relationships with key accounts and build strategic programs.
  • Develop and implement sales strategies that maximize mill margins.
  • Develop a strong understanding of individual customer needs and tailor offers to match customer demand.
  • Develop and maintain strong relationships within the organization, including within the Sales, Logistics, and Credit departments.
  • Cross train with other departments (logistics, documentation, etc.)
  • Represent sales at meetings with other departments (logistics, operations, etc.) to provide actionable background information and market insight.
  • Communicate regularly on MS Teams and in-person.
What You Offer
  • 2-3 years of forest product sales or purchasing.
  • A passion for sales and building relationships.
  • Bachelor's degree preferred but not required.
  • Proficient with Microsoft Office Suite, and specifically solid working knowledge in MS Excel.
  • Ability to travel (typically less than 10 days a year).
  • Motivated and Driven – We’re looking for self-starters that are competitive and goal oriented.Successful employees learn to own a problem and stick with it until the job is done.
  • Honest – In the Forest Product industry, you are only as good as your word.Honesty and integrity are key to long term success.
  • Coachable – There’s a lot to learn and the market is always changing, ability to accept constructive criticism from peers, customers, and leaders is essential. We foster an environment of continuous improvement.
  • Accountable – You must be willing to take ownership of core responsibilities and be accountable for the outcome.We are responsible for our own success. If you like making decisions, you can thrive here.
  • Organized – Trading in a commodity lumber environment can be everchanging and fast paced.Being organized is necessary for success.
  • Relationship Builder – Developing and maintaining relationships, both internal and external, is a core element of this role. The Forest Products industry is highly relationship oriented, “people” people will thrive here.
  • Strong Verbal Communicator – Excellent verbal and written communications skills are necessary.The phone will be one of your most used tools.
  • Collaborator – A team-oriented approach is necessary for the success and long-term growth of the team. You will need to be supportive and capable of working closely with others.
